Update Github Workflows

This commit is contained in:
Sean Whalen
2022-01-05 10:29:19 -05:00
parent 293dfc46b7
commit c0f82fa363
2 changed files with 7 additions and 47 deletions

View File

@@ -29,6 +29,13 @@ jobs:
run: |
python -m pip install --upgrade pip
if [ -f requirements.txt ]; then pip install -r requirements.txt; fi
- name: Check README.rst syntax
run: |
rstcheck --report warning README.rst
- name: Test building documentation
run: |
cd docs
make html
- name: Run unit tests
run: |
coverage run tests.py
@@ -41,13 +48,6 @@ jobs:
- name: Check code style
run: |
flake8 *.py parsedmarc/*.py
- name: Check README.rst syntax
run: |
rstcheck --report warning README.rst
- name: Test building documentation
run: |
cd docs
make html
- name: Test building packages
run: |
python3 setup.py sdist